AI and Micro-Credentials
Attend a virtual forum where experts will explore the transformative effects of AI micro-credentials on higher education.
You’ll learn about:
- Global micro-credential trends related to career outcomes, skill development, and GenAI
- How micro-credentials enhance your institution’s offerings, attract new students, and drive career success
- Effective strategies for integrating micro-credentials into university curricula
